A small 86 HP 2.3L 4-cylinder diesel engine was offered through 1987 on Bronco II's. Bronco II's were made from 1984 to 1990. so if you find this engine it should fit your Bronco II. The Bronco II was made till 1990. The it was replaced by the Explorer in 1991.
size. bronco II is built on a shortened ford ranger platform. bronco is built on an f150 chassis, with the exception of pre 1977 broncos being built on f-100 chassis.
